Need to reinstall corefoundation.dll.

For the last 2 weeks everytime I startup my laptop with Windows 7.....a window pops up and says I need to reinstall CoreFoundation.dll for AppleSyncNotifier.exe.  I downloaded and installed corefoundation.dll back into the system32 folder and then ran "regsvr32 corefoundation.dll" and a window popped up and said make sure this version is for 32bit or 64bit.  What the heck is going on?  Help!

You might try this resolution; I found it out on the Apple forums (http://discussions.info.apple.com/thread.jspa?threadID=2387547&tstart=0):

Go to My Computer, then local disk(C:)/Program Files/Common Files/Apple/Apple Application Support then right-click SQLite3.dll file and select copy then go back to the Apple folder then select Mobile Device Support then right-click on the window(not on the files in that folder) and select paste to add that in the folder.
